Hi
Asking this question for a friend. On changing gear, when clutch depressed the EML comes on and revs drop. If the revs are allowed to drop, engine will stall. The revs have to be kept up to prevent stalling. When gear reengaged EML goes out. Idles fine and is fine when in selected gear and driving.
Has car booked in next week for a tech2. Is paperclip possible?
1996 Elite 2.5TD
TIA :y
-
could be the clutch switch playing up! New switch about £15.00

You cant paper clip a 2.5TD its a BMW engine well i dont think you can paper clip it
-
A diesel won't have an idle air valve either...
